The Impact of Technology on the Future of Renewable Energy: Three Key Transformations
Renewable energy has become an increasingly important topic in recent years as the world grapples with the challenges of climate change and the need to transition away from fossil fuels. Technology has played a crucial role in advancing renewable energy sources and making them more accessible and efficient. In this article, we will explore three key transformations that technology has brought to the future of renewable energy.
1. Advancements in Energy Storage:
One of the major challenges with renewable energy sources such as solar and wind power is their intermittent nature. The sun doesn’t always shine, and the wind doesn’t always blow. This variability makes it difficult to rely solely on these sources for consistent power supply. However, technology has made significant advancements in energy storage solutions, which can store excess energy generated during peak production periods and release it during times of low production.
Battery storage systems have emerged as a game-changer in the renewable energy sector. Lithium-ion batteries, for example, have become more affordable and efficient, allowing for the storage of large amounts of energy. This technology enables renewable energy sources to provide a stable and reliable power supply, even when the sun isn’t shining or the wind isn’t blowing. As battery technology continues to improve, it will play a crucial role in the widespread adoption of renewable energy.
2. Smart Grids and Energy Management:
Another transformation brought about by technology is the development of smart grids and advanced energy management systems. Smart grids use digital communication technology to monitor and control electricity flows, allowing for more efficient distribution and utilization of renewable energy.
These smart grids enable real-time monitoring of energy consumption, allowing consumers to make informed decisions about their energy usage. They also facilitate the integration of renewable energy sources into the existing power grid by managing fluctuations in supply and demand. With smart grids, renewable energy can be seamlessly integrated into the existing infrastructure, reducing reliance on fossil fuels and improving overall energy efficiency.
Furthermore, advanced energy management systems allow for the optimization of energy usage within buildings and industries. These systems use data analytics and automation to identify energy-saving opportunities and adjust energy consumption accordingly. By leveraging technology, renewable energy can be harnessed more effectively, reducing waste and maximizing its potential.
3. Innovations in Solar and Wind Technologies:
Technology has also driven significant advancements in solar and wind technologies, making them more efficient and cost-effective. Solar panels have become more affordable and efficient, with new materials and designs increasing their energy conversion rates. Thin-film solar cells, for example, are flexible and lightweight, allowing for their integration into various surfaces such as windows and roofs.
Similarly, wind turbines have undergone significant improvements. Advances in turbine design, such as taller towers and longer blades, have increased their efficiency and power output. Additionally, the use of advanced materials and control systems has made wind turbines quieter and more reliable.
These innovations in solar and wind technologies have made renewable energy sources more competitive with traditional fossil fuels. As technology continues to evolve, we can expect further improvements in efficiency and cost-effectiveness, making renewable energy the preferred choice for power generation.
In conclusion, technology has had a profound impact on the future of renewable energy. Advancements in energy storage, smart grids, and solar and wind technologies have transformed the renewable energy sector, making it more reliable, efficient, and accessible. As we continue to invest in research and development, technology will play a crucial role in accelerating the transition to a sustainable energy future.
